Start your honeymoon exploring the history and culture of Munnar's tea industry. The Munnar Tea Museum showcases the evolution of tea processing and offers a tea tasting experience. Learn about the tea production process and enjoy the scenic views of the tea plantations from the museum.
Visit the Eravikulam National Park to explore the natural beauty of Munnar. Home to the Nilgiri Tahr and other endangered species, this park offers beautiful trails, breathtaking views of the Western Ghats and a chance to witness the unique flora and fauna of the region.
Enjoy a romantic boat ride on the Kundala Dam Lake surrounded by the lush green hills of Munnar. This scenic spot offers a serene environment for honeymooners to enjoy each other's company while taking in the natural beauty of the area.
Experience the beautiful panoramic views of the Western Ghats at Top Station. Located on the Kerala-Tamil Nadu border, enjoy a picturesque trek to reach the highest point in Munnar.
